Output efc990a23a9b17fc6ffbf7e329a8a6fc9322f153699028bddd9ce19e0a0ea04b:15

value
668118
script pubkey
OP_0 OP_PUSHBYTES_20 68c3bd11c312e2777122b1b8ea1d2b2f05fd7513
address
bc1qdrpm6ywrzt38wufzkxuw58ft9uzl6agnf2xrad
transaction
efc990a23a9b17fc6ffbf7e329a8a6fc9322f153699028bddd9ce19e0a0ea04b
spent
true